“…(3) Data input instructions and theory are well documented (Leake, 1997). (4) A wide variety of computer programs written by the USGS, other Federal agencies, and private companies are available to analyze field data and construct input datasets for MODFLOW (Leake, 1997). (5) A wide variety of programs are available to read output from MODFLOW and graphically present model results in ways that are easily understood.…”

“…MODFLOW is the most widely used model code in the world for simulating ground-water flow (Leake, 1997). The modular design of the computer code for individual flow packages facilitates the use and application of the model for a variety of real-world conditions.…”
